Star Wars Unveils New Character in Jedi Power Battles

Aspyr's upcoming release of Star Wars Episode 1: Jedi Power Battles for modern consoles features a surprising new playable character: Jar Jar Binks. A recently released trailer showcases Jar Jar wielding a staff in action-packed gameplay.

This isn't the only addition to the original 2000 release's roster. Aspyr is significantly expanding the playable character selection, aiming to recapture the nostalgia of the original while adding fresh content. Beyond the updated visuals and features like customizable lightsaber colors and cheat code support, ten new characters have been revealed, with more promised.

Jar Jar's inclusion, while unexpected, is consistent with the game's chaotic spirit. His gameplay features his signature clumsy style and distinctive voice lines. He joins a diverse cast of newcomers including the Rodian, Flame Droid, Gungan Guard, Destroyer Droid, Ishi Tib, Rifle Droid, Staff Tusken Raider, Weequay, and Mercenary. This expansion brings variety to the lineup, incorporating familiar faces like the Staff Tusken Raider and new droid types.

The updated Jedi Power Battles launches January 23rd, and pre-orders are currently available. Aspyr's track record with other classic Star Wars game updates, such as Star Wars: Bounty Hunter, suggests a promising reimagining for nostalgic fans. The addition of Jar Jar Binks, alongside a host of other new characters, promises a fresh and expanded experience for players.
